Choosing the Right Comforter for Cat Hair

Understanding the Pet Hair Challenge

Cat hair seems to defy the laws of physics, ending up everywhere. When it comes to bedding, this can be a constant battle. However, not all comforters are created equal in the face of feline fluff. Choosing the right one can significantly reduce the amount of hair accumulating on your bed and make cleanup much easier. Several features contribute to a comforter’s ability to resist cat hair, but focusing on a few key areas will help you narrow down your options.

Key Features to Consider

1. Fabric Technology (Anti-Static Properties): This is arguably the most important feature. Cat hair clings to fabric due to static electricity. Comforters specifically engineered with anti-static technology, or those made with tightly woven fabrics that minimize static build-up, will naturally repel hair. This means less hair embedding itself in the fibers and easier removal through a simple shake or brush. Look for descriptions mentioning “anti-static,” “hair-resistant,” or “advanced fabric weave.”

2. Fabric Type (Microfiber vs. Down-Alternative): While both microfiber and down-alternative comforters can be comfortable, microfiber generally performs better at resisting hair. Its smooth surface doesn’t allow hair to penetrate as easily as the fluffier fibers of some down-alternative options. However, high-quality, tightly woven down-alternative can also be effective. Consider the weave tightness when comparing options within these types.

3. Weave Density: A tighter weave means fewer spaces for hair to get trapped. This directly impacts how easily hair can be removed. While weave density isn’t always explicitly stated, descriptions emphasizing a smooth, tightly constructed fabric are good indicators. The tighter the weave, the more the hair will sit on the surface rather than in the comforter.

4. Washability: Accidents happen, and even the best hair-resistant comforter will need cleaning eventually. Machine washability is a huge convenience, but also consider the fabric’s ability to withstand repeated washing without pilling, fading, or losing its hair-repelling properties.
